    Chemical Name Stevioside Rd
    Cas Number 58543-17-2
    Molecular Formula C50H80O28
    Molecular Weight 1128.16 g/mol
    Appearance White to off-white powder
    Solubility Soluble in water
    Sweetness Approximately 250-300 times sweeter than sucrose
    Source Extracted from Stevia rebaudiana leaves
    Purity Typically ≥98% by HPLC
    Usage Natural sweetener and sugar substitute

    What Stevioside Rd Looks Like at the Source

    Stevioside Rd stands out in our line of stevia glycosides. Its molecular structure sets it apart from the base stevioside types and the more common rebaudiosides. You’ll notice it right away — its sweetness profile is rich, nuanced, and lingers less on the tongue than pure stevioside. While some glycosides tend to carry a heavier aftertaste, Rd keeps things clean, which matters a lot for customers sensitive to texture and finish.

    On our floor, the process uses water extraction and food-grade refinement steps, avoiding harsh chemical routes that can wreck a delicate profile. Once extracted, we dry and mill the product down to a consistent powder, targeting a purity level above 95%. You get an off-white, fine powder that disperses evenly. In fact, those who visit our plant see the extra time we spend inspecting every batch — color, granulation, and even the faint aroma. Any bitter edge, and it doesn’t move forward.

    Specifying the Taste and Technical Role of Stevioside Rd

    Most people ask: what makes Stevioside Rd different in the real world? It comes down to its glycoside profile — the mixture creates a sweetness somewhere between traditional stevioside and rebaudioside A, but without crossing over into the more metallic notes you sometimes find in low-purity stevia products. In our experience, Rd tends to work best in flavor systems that can’t tolerate lingering bitterness. This makes it strong in beverage applications, snack coatings, dairy, and sauces.

    One thing that surprised us over the years is Rd’s solubility. This material dissolves faster than some other glycosides, which helps in both cold and hot applications. We’ve put it through real-world stress: it holds up under pasteurization, stands solid through storage, and even resists denaturing in citrus-based matrices — something rebaudioside A can’t always pull off without extra masking.

    Comparing Stevioside Rd to Other Glycosides

    People often ask whether to choose pure stevioside, rebaudioside A, or reach for Rd. From the manufacturing bench, I’ll say the answer depends on both taste and cost, but also consistency over repeated uses. Stevioside itself delivers strong sweetness but needs masking if you want a truly clean finish. Rebaudioside A is often smoother, but not always stable in acidic environments or under heat, especially if you run an operation with tough processing.

    Stevioside Rd delivers a natural compromise. It keeps the process simple, sometimes allowing you to use less masking, less sweetener blend, or even less flavoring overall.
